Grafting treatment agent and application thereof on grafting stock for solanaceae crops
A technique for grafting treatment agents and rootstocks, applied in applications, chemicals for biological control, biocides, etc., can solve the problems of slow callus healing and unsatisfactory survival rate, so as to improve the survival rate and shorten the healing time , the effect of promoting growth

[0014] Example 1
[0015] 1. Weigh 4kg of 6-benzylaminopurine, 3kg of zeatin, 2kg of phosphatidylcholine, 1kg of sodium bicarbonate, 0.00035kg of aspartic acid, 1.4kg of chitosan, 1.4kg of pine pollen, and diatom powder by electronic weighing 0.5kg.
[0016] 2. Take 100ml of distilled water to dissolve the above weighed substances and dilute to 1L.
[0017] 3. Dispense 1L of solvent, sterilize and cool at high temperature to obtain the finished product.
[0018] 4. When grafting, soak the scion for 1 to 3 minutes.
[0019] Experimental example (take grafting eggplant as an example):
[0020] 1. Choose a rootstock with similar stem thickness and pair the scion, soak the scion in the treatment agent for 1 to 3 minutes, and then insert it into the incision of the rootstock. After alignment, clamp it with a fixed clip, and then place it on the seedbed ground. In this way, 500 strains were grafted to form experimental group A.
